Eugene Robert Madden died 3-22-23 age 90.  He was born June 14, 1932, in Litchfield, Montgomery County, Illinois and raised in Gillespie Illinois.  He was the son of Thomas Edward Madden and Charlotte Thomas Madden.  Grandson of John Sheehy Madden and Sara Troy Geraghty and Charles Schwab Thomas and Josephine Hoeffer Kuerschen.  A grandson of immigrants, his Irish heritage originated near Lackenduff by Clonakilty, County Cork, Killavarrig by Timoleague, County Cork, Strockestown, County Roscommon, Grane by Urlingford, County Killkenny.  German Heritage orginated from Kudach by Altheim, Baden, Germany, Attendorn, Westphailia, Dorsten, Westphalia, Duelmen, Munster, Germany.  A graduate of Southern Illinois University and employed as an aviation and aerospace designer completing his career of many years at Sundstrand Aviation.   Married Virginia Schauer Glass on July 12, 1958, in Belvidere, Illinois.   Korean War Veteran, served in the Navy on the USS Porter and the USS Powers.  A skilled woodworker, he enjoyed restoring antiques and was an avid collector of Naval history and unique items.
